The SOL-I-MON-KIT M3 is a versatile monitoring solution featuring a pre-configured Raspberry Pi designed specifically for seamless integration with Mecer and Dyness 3.5kW battery systems. This comprehensive kit includes the dedicated communication cable necessary to connect with these high-capacity lithium battery units, enabling real-time monitoring of battery performance, charge cycles, and health status.
Ideal for both professionals and energy enthusiasts, this monitoring kit makes it easy to gain in-depth insights into your energy storage system's state, improving management decisions and extending battery lifespan. The compact Raspberry Pi platform provides flexibility and user-friendly operation, making it a valuable addition to any renewable energy setup.

Specification | Details |
---|---|
Model | SOL-I-MON-KIT M3 |
Processor | Raspberry Pi 4 Model B (or specified version) |
Included Cable | Communication cable for Mecer / Dyness 3.5kW battery systems |
Connectivity | USB and network ports for data interface |
Power Supply | 5V DC power input |
Operating Environment | Indoor use recommended |
Dimensions | Approx. 85mm x 56mm x 17mm |
Weight | Approx. 45 grams |
